Massage Balls with spikes on the surface are versatile therapeutic tools designed to improve blood circulation, relieve tension, and provide sensory stimulation. These pliable balls offer a range of applications, from stress relief to tactile stimulation, making them suitable for various needs.

Key features:


Spiked Surface: Features a surface with soft spikes designed to stimulate the skin, promote blood circulation, and relieve tension in muscles.

Wide Range of Applications: Versatile use for stress relief, light massage, and sensory stimulation. Can be used as therapy tools, stress balls, or desk toys.

Multiple Sizes and Colors: Available in different sizes (6cm, 7cm, 8cm, 9cm, 10cm) and colors to suit individual preferences and needs.

Proprioception Stimulation: The textured surface can be moved in a circular motion in the palm of the hand or over the skin to stimulate proprioception, enhancing sensory awareness.

Desk Toy or Therapy Device: Suitable for use as a stress-relieving desk toy at work or as a therapeutic device for children, promoting tactile stimulation.

    Cleaning methods depend on the material of the ball. Generally, wiping it with a damp cloth and mild soap, then drying it thoroughly, is sufficient. Refer to the manufacturer's instructions for specific care guidelines.

    Mild discomfort or pain can be normal, especially when targeting tight or sore muscles. However, it's important to listen to your body and avoid applying too much pressure that leads to significant pain.

    Frequency can vary based on individual needs and tolerance. Starting with short sessions (5-10 minutes) a few times a week and adjusting based on how your body responds is a common recommendation.

    Yes, Massage Balls come in various sizes, materials, and textures. Some are smooth, while others have spikes or ridges for deeper stimulation. The choice depends on personal preference and the specific therapeutic needs.

    Yes, a Massage Ball can be used on most parts of the body, including the back, shoulders, legs, arms, and feet. Its versatility allows for targeted therapy on hard-to-reach areas.

    Anyone experiencing muscle tension, stiffness, or soreness can benefit from using a Massage Ball. It's particularly useful for athletes, people with sedentary lifestyles, or those recovering from muscle injuries.

    By placing the ball between your body and a surface (like the floor or a wall) and applying pressure, you can target specific muscle groups or trigger points. The pressure helps release tension, break up fascial adhesions, and stimulate blood flow to the area.

    A Massage Ball is a therapeutic tool designed for self-massage, muscle relaxation, and trigger point therapy. It helps alleviate muscle soreness, improve circulation, and enhance flexibility by applying pressure to specific body parts.
